Considering primaris armor is basically true scale MKIV maximus armor from 30K they work just fine, the bulky gravis armor could stand in for terminator armor. most of the vehicles as already noted work just fine as their pre-primaris versions. you only get a few rubs with units like inceptors that do not have an equivalent in normal marines.

No sane group of oldhammer players would demand you buy the old models to play. we play the older versions because the game play is more fun to us not to keep up with the GW meta train.

ITT there's a big kerfuffle over how Death Guard are supposed to play older editions. Meanwhile I'm helping my DG-playing buddy homebrew rules to use his new stuff in 5th Ed.

When the edition isn't dependent on stratagems and special rules, I find that making appropriate stats for newer units isn't too difficult- plenty of reference material to draw from. Points is another matter entirely, but we're not playing competitively and can always revise as needed.

It depends on which edition you are using as core. in most cases DG just get an extra T and classic FNP(4+ but does not work against double toughness weapons/AP1&2 weapons) along with all the gifts of nurgle.
